Join a leading live-streaming platform with over 450 million registered users! The industry is rapidly growing, projected to reach $240 billion in the next few years.
We are a B2C platform powered by high-quality global video technology, enabling millions of talented creators worldwide to engage with their audiences and monetize their skills. Our team consists of passionate professionals who push the boundaries to innovate and lead the market.
We value growth, learning, and success, and we thrive in a dynamic environment where challenges turn into opportunities. If you're ready to be part of a company where "impossible" doesn't exist, this is your chance!
Responsibilities:
- Develop a platform for ML lifecycle management, orchestration, and processes
- Design and maintain data pipelines for collecting, structuring, and cleaning data for ML model training and evaluation
- Create and support monitoring and analytics services
- Work in a Google Cloud Platform (GCP) environment
Requirements:
- 4+ years of Python development experience
- Proficiency with the Flask framework
- Experience with relational and non-relational databases (BigQuery, BigTable, MySQL)
- Familiarity with asynchronous messaging (Pub/Sub, Kafka, RabbitMQ, or similar)
- Understanding of containerization (Docker)
- Knowledge of CI/CD tools (GitLab, Jenkins)
- Strong expertise in designing high-performance, fault-tolerant distributed software solutions
- Experience optimizing big data processes, pipelines, and architectures
- Familiarity with Unix/Linux OS and shell scripting
- Strong organizational and problem-solving skills
Nice to Have:
- Understanding of ML principles
- Experience with Aerospike
- Familiarity with Kubernetes
- Hands-on experience with GCP or other cloud solutions
What We Offer:
- Stock options (we're a Silicon Valley company)
- Competitive salary
- On-site work – 4 days in the office, 1 day from home
- Medical insurance (coverage for you + 75% discount for relatives)
- Free lunches
- Parking space
- Multisport card